12/**
13 * struct eap_ssl_data - TLS data for EAP methods
14 */
15struct eap_ssl_data {
16	/**
17	 * conn - TLS connection context data from tls_connection_init()
18	 */
19	struct tls_connection *conn;
20
21	/**
22	 * tls_out - TLS message to be sent out in fragments
23	 */
24	struct wpabuf *tls_out;
25
26	/**
27	 * tls_out_pos - The current position in the outgoing TLS message
28	 */
29	size_t tls_out_pos;
30
31	/**
32	 * tls_out_limit - Maximum fragment size for outgoing TLS messages
33	 */
34	size_t tls_out_limit;
35
36	/**
37	 * tls_in - Received TLS message buffer for re-assembly
38	 */
39	struct wpabuf *tls_in;
40
41	/**
42	 * tls_in_left - Number of remaining bytes in the incoming TLS message
43	 */
44	size_t tls_in_left;
45
46	/**
47	 * tls_in_total - Total number of bytes in the incoming TLS message
48	 */
49	size_t tls_in_total;
50
51	/**
52	 * phase2 - Whether this TLS connection is used in EAP phase 2 (tunnel)
53	 */
54	int phase2;
55
56	/**
57	 * include_tls_length - Whether the TLS length field is included even
58	 * if the TLS data is not fragmented
59	 */
60	int include_tls_length;
61
62	/**
63	 * eap - EAP state machine allocated with eap_peer_sm_init()
64	 */
65	struct eap_sm *eap;
66
67	/**
68	 * ssl_ctx - TLS library context to use for the connection
69	 */
70	void *ssl_ctx;
71
72	/**
73	 * eap_type - EAP method used in Phase 1
74	 * (EAP_TYPE_TLS/PEAP/TTLS/FAST/TEAP)
75	 */
76	u8 eap_type;
77
78	/**
79	 * tls_v13 - Whether TLS v1.3 or newer is used
80	 */
81	int tls_v13;
82};
83
84
85/* EAP TLS Flags */
86#define EAP_TLS_FLAGS_LENGTH_INCLUDED 0x80
87#define EAP_TLS_FLAGS_MORE_FRAGMENTS 0x40
88#define EAP_TLS_FLAGS_START 0x20
89#define EAP_TEAP_FLAGS_OUTER_TLV_LEN 0x10
90#define EAP_TLS_VERSION_MASK 0x07
91
92 /* could be up to 128 bytes, but only the first 64 bytes are used */
93#define EAP_TLS_KEY_LEN 64
94
95/* dummy type used as a flag for UNAUTH-TLS */
96#define EAP_UNAUTH_TLS_TYPE 255
97#define EAP_WFA_UNAUTH_TLS_TYPE 254
